In a recent move highlighting the critical need for enhanced mobile security measures, a prominent senator has expressed concerns over the Federal Bureau of Investigation's (FBI) recommendations for protecting mobile devices. This issue gained traction following an incident where a contacts list was compromised from the personal device of White House Chief of Staff Susie Wiles, leading to unauthorized impersonations of her in communications with U.S. lawmakers.
